Beyond the Basics: What Defines a Multi-Instrumentalist Band?

Forget everything you think you know about the standard wedding band setup. The old model of “one person, one role” is fading out. Today, discerning couples in Ireland are looking for something more dynamic and layered. A true multi-instrumentalist is a musician who has mastered three or more disparate instruments at a professional level. This isn’t about someone who can “play at” a few chords on a mandolin for one song. It’s about legitimate technical mastery across different platforms, from the rhythmic drive of the drums to the melodic precision of the piano or the soulful pull of a fiddle.

The ‘Huge Sound’ Secret: How Multi-Instrumentalism Transforms Live Performance

Expect a sound like no other. Most wedding guests expect a standard three-piece setup to provide a thin, predictable backing, but our approach as a multi instrumentalist band flips that script entirely. The secret lies in the science of layering. When we blend the bright, percussive snap of a banjo with the woody chime of a mandolin and the driving rhythm of a guitar, we create a rich sonic tapestry that fills the room. It’s a technical strategy designed to occupy different frequency ranges, ensuring the music feels thick and immersive without needing six people on stage.

We call this our “amplified acoustic” signature. It captures the raw, authentic vibe of a traditional Irish session but delivers it with the sheer power of a stadium rig. This isn’t just background noise; it’s a high-fidelity experience tailored for 200 plus guests in Ireland’s premier venues. Our ability to switch textures instantly makes us more musically reactive to the mood of the room. If the energy dips, we don’t just play louder; we swap a guitar for a banjo to inject a sharper, more driving rhythm that pulls everyone back to the floor.

The Logistics of Live Music

Speed is everything on a wedding day. Our setup takes exactly 45 minutes, whereas a larger band often requires a 120-minute window to soundcheck. This means your party starts sooner. Coordination is also significantly sharper with fewer people. A trio offers better musical timing because there are fewer variables on stage; it’s a tighter, more intuitive unit. Regarding volume, trios are the gold standard for venue-friendly performances. Many Irish hotels now use 90-decibel sound limiters. We can manage these levels far more effectively than a band with a massive brass section or multiple percussionists, ensuring the music stays punchy without triggering a power cut.

Spotting Authentic Musicianship

Watch promotional clips with a critical ear. Are they actually playing those instruments, or is it a polished studio track over a mimed performance? Look for live-looping or seamless instrument switching where a guitarist picks up a fiddle or a cajón mid-song. Check for “non-cheesy” reviews that highlight a unique sound rather than generic praise.
